Special Counsel Hur Surprised by 'Vitriol' Over Biden Document Report, Insists He's Nonpartisan
• Special counsel Robert Hur said he didn't expect the "level of vitriol" after releasing his report on President Biden's handling of classified documents
• Hur told The New Yorker he wrote the report only for Attorney General Merrick Garland, not for the public or Congress
• Hur insists he doesn't have a partisan mindset, despite Democrats' accusations
• Hur resigned after concluding his investigation, following the precedent of Robert Mueller after the Russia investigation
• After Hur's testimony, the White House said it was "time to move on" from the report and declared the case "closed"
